The IT Help Desk Specialist is responsible for below specific duties.

Your specific duties will include:
  • Respond to IT help desk tickets, phone calls, emails, and walk-up requests in a timely and professional manner.
  • Diagnose and resolve hardware, software, network connectivity, and peripheral device issues.
  • Provide support for Microsoft 365 applications, including Outlook, Word, Excel, Teams, and SharePoint.
  • Manage user accounts, password resets, access permissions, and basic Active Directory administration.
  • Set up, configure, deploy, and maintain workstations, laptops, printers, mobile devices, and related hardware.
  • Install, update, and patch software applications and operating systems.
  • Support remote users and troubleshoot VPN, Wi-Fi, wired network, and remote access connectivity issues.
  • Document support requests and resolutions in the ticketing system and maintain IT documentation and knowledge base articles.
  • Assist with onboarding and offboarding activities, including account provisioning/deactivation and equipment management.
  • Follow IT policies and security procedures, promote cybersecurity best practices, and report potential security incidents.
  • Coordinate with IT Management and third-party vendors to resolve complex technical issues and support infrastructure operations.
Required qualifications for the position include:
  • High school diploma or GED.
  • 1-3 years of experience in a help desk, desktop support, or IT support role.
  • Proficiency with Windows 10/11 and Microsoft 365.
  • Familiarity with Active Directory and basic user account management.
  • Strong troubleshooting and analytical skills.
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ills.
Preferred qualifications for the position include:
  • Associate's or Bachelor's degree in Information Technology, Computer Science, or a related field.
  • CompTIA A+, Network+, or Microsoft certifications (e.g., MD-102).
  • Experience with the Spiceworks help desk ticketing system.
  • Exposure to law firm or professional services IT environments.
  • Familiarity with document management systems.
  • Basic understanding of TCP/IP, DNS, and DHCP.
